A scissor lift table is a mechanical platform that raises or lowers heavy items using a crisscross (scissor-style) mechanism. Powered either manually (hydraulic foot pump) or electrically, they enhance safety and productivity in industries such as:

  • manufacturing
  • assembly
  • warehousing
  • logistics

Single vs double scissor lift tables: what’s the difference?

FeatureSingle scissor lift tableDouble scissor lift table
DesignOne set of scissor armsTwo sets of scissor arms stacked vertically
Lift heightModerate lift height (typically up to 1m)Extended lift height (can reach 1.5m–2m or more)
StabilityVery stable for lower elevationsStable at greater heights but may require larger base
FootprintMore compactMay require slightly more space due to vertical mechanism
Best forWorkbenches, packing stations, low-level liftingLoading docks, mezzanine access, high-reach applications
Common power optionsManual (hydraulic) or electricUsually electric due to greater lifting demand

Which should you choose?

  • Choose a single scissor lift if you need:
    • simple height adjustment up to 1 metre
    • lower cost and smaller footprint
    • a mobile or bench-top lifting solution
  • Choose a double scissor lift if you need:
    • extra lift height for stacking or accessing higher platforms
    • a solution for vertical travel without needing a pit or ramp
    • heavy-duty performance in more industrial applications

Key features to consider

✅ Load capacity — match to your heaviest items
✅ Lift height — ensure vertical range suits your task
✅ Table size — fit to the footprint of your typical loads
✅ Mobility — choose mobile or fixed based on workflow
✅ Power source — manual (low use) vs electric (heavy or frequent use)

Safety tips for using scissor lift tables

  • Don’t exceed weight limits
  • Ensure stable placement before use
  • Use brakes on mobile models
  • Never reach under a raised platform without props
  • Train staff thoroughly
